~~NOTOC~~ ====== Pmod AD2 ====== {{Digilent Infobox | Store Page = https://digilent.com/shop/pmod-ad2-4-channel-12-bit-a-d-converter/ | Manual = [[reference-manual]] | Support = https://forum.digilent.com/forum/7-add-on-boards/ | Title = Pmod AD2 | Subtitle = 4-channel 12-bit A/D Converter | Header = Features | Bullet = Up to four 12-bit analog to digital converter channels | Bullet = On-board 2.048 V voltage reference | Bullet = Jumper selectable reference input | Bullet = Follows the Digilent {{/reference/pmod/digilent-pmod-interface-specification.pdf |Pmod Interface Specification}} | Header = Electrical | Bus = [[learn/fundamentals/communication-protocols/i2c/start | I²C]] | Specification Version = 1.0 | Logic Level = 3.3V | Header = Physical | Width = 1.0 in (2.54 cm) | Length = 0.80 in (2.03 cm) | Header = Design Resources | Fritzing Part = {{reference:pmod:pmodad2:pmodad2.fzpz| }} | Header = Documentation | Primary IC = [[http://www.analog.com/static/imported-files/data_sheets/AD7991_7995_7999.pdf | AD7991]] | Reference Manual = [[pmod/pmodad2/reference-manual]] | Schematic = {{reference:pmod:pmodad2:pmodad2_sch.pdf| }} | Header = J1 Pinout | Full Row = {{ :reference:pmod:pmod-pinout-2x4.png?direct |}} | Pin 1 & 5 = SCL | Pin 2 & 6 = SDA | Pin 3 & 7 = GND | Pin 4 & 8 = VCC }} {{page>reference-manual}} \\ \\ ===== Example Projects ===== ==Microprocessor== * [[/learn/software/tutorials/digilent-core-install/start | Installing the Digilent Core for Arduino]] * {{:reference:pmod:pmodad2:pmodad2-adci2c.zip|Library and MPIDE Example}} * [[https://www.hackster.io/mmigs/using-the-pmod-ad2-with-arduino-uno-f00876|Using the Pmod AD2 with Arduino Uno]] - Application note ==Programmable Logic== * {{:reference:pmod:pmodad2:pmodad2_da1_cse_demo.zip|Nexys 3 VHDL Example - ISE 13.4}} * {{:reference:programmable-logic:nexys-4-ddr:custom_function_generator.zip|Nexys 4 DDR Custom Function Generator - Community Project}} * [[learn/programmable-logic/tutorials/pmod-ips/start | Getting Started with Digilent Pmod IPs]] * Digilent Pmod IPs are only supported in Vivado and Xilinx SDK versions 2019.1 and earlier. ---- ===== Additional Resources ===== * [[https://wiki.analog.com/resources/fpga/xilinx/pmod/ad7991|ZedBoard Demo Project]] * Specification Version 1.0: {{https://www.digilentinc.com/Pmods/Digilent-Pmod_%20Interface_Specification.pdf |PDF}} ---- {{tag>pmod pmod-start pmod-i2c pmodad2 adc resource-center}}